Name some of the unique ways

Muslims practice their religion.

Teachings Prompt 500 Points

Page 52: Mrs. Dorsey

Categories

1) They say the Shahadah: “There is no god but God and Muhammad is the messenger of God.”

2) They pray 5 times/day

3)Facing Mecca when praying

4) Use prayer rugs

5) Men & women pray separately at a mosque

6) Fasting during Ramadan

7) Hajj -pilgrimage to Mecca

8) Head coverings (Hijab)

9) Memorize & recite (chant) the Quar’an

10) Muezzin-calls them to prayer
